Behind the scenes: Episode 2, Series 22

  • Welcome to Top Gear's glamorous, soggy, sub-zero studio hangar, for the filming of Series 22's second episode. It should be a cracker.

    After last week's St Petersburg race saw Jeremy and Richard failing to master a hover-van and bicycle respectively, this week's episode sees them return to four-wheeled transportation, as the boys head into the Australian outback with a trio of posh GTs.

    There's also a guest appearance from 24 star Kiefer Sutherland in our Reasonably Priced Car, while Jeremy - for reasons not entirely clear - erects a toilet on the studio floor.

    It's all here in your exclusive behind-the-scenes gallery...
